Sightmark vs. Yukon Sightmark, is there a difference?
I am looking to pick up a cheaper "tactical" style scope for my savage. By tactical I mean that I want to shoot from a bench, or prone at 100 to 300 + yards. I'd like mildot, and turret knobs so I don't have to take off the caps (plus it looks cool ). I'd also like coated optics. I don't have a big budget. I have been looking at Millet, Mueller, and Sightmark. I have seen both Sightmark, and Yukon Sightmark for sale on ebay, and the Yukon Sightmark is about $30 cheaper. Does anyone know if there is a difference? I looked around on the internet for a while, but couldn't find an answer. Also, has anyone any experience with sightmark? I also found a Burris fullfield, but it doesn't have the turrets, but it seems to be a better scope. Just looking for some guidance at this popint.

Re: Sightmark vs. Yukon Sightmark, is there a difference?
Just an FYI, I called the manufacturer, and got a rude cs agent, got transferred to some russian sounding woman, and she said that it is the same scope. I find that hard to believe, since the Yukon scope is 25% cheaoper. I think I'll just stay away from this brand, something stinks.
